#300fb0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#300fb0 is composed of 18.8% red, 5.9% green and 69%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.7% cyan, 91.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 252.3 degrees, a saturation of 84.3% and a lightness of 37.5%. #300fb0 color hex could be obtained by blending #601eff with #000061.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

#300fb0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#300fb0 has RGB values of R:48, G:15, B:176 and CMYK values of C:0.73, M:0.91, Y:0,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 3149744.
